7.
PERCUSSION
GENERATOR
(MSM6294-02)
Containing
a
internal
ROM
(128
Kbit)
for
percussion
data,
and
internal
8
bit
DAC
(Digital
to
Analog
Converter),
the
LSI
provides
percussion
sounds.
Percussion
Out
Pin
Function
of
Percussion
Generator
Pin
No.
Signal
In/Out
Function
1
RESET
In
Reset
signal
input.
LOW
active.
The
terminal
holds
LOW
level
at
power
switch
on
for
initializing
the
internal
circuit
2
CLK
In
Clock
pulse
(256
kHz)
input
3
No
function
4
WR
In
Write
signal
input.
LOW
active.
The
LSI
reads
the
percussion
data
from
the
CPU
when
the
terminal
is
LOW
level.
5
cs
In
Chip
select
signal
input.Fixed
at
LOW
level.
6
~
13
D0~
D7
In
Data
bus
(DO
D7)
14
DVSS
Ground
(OV)
source
for
internal
digital
circuit
15,
16
No
function
17
AVSS
Ground
(OV)
source
for
internal
DAC
18
MIX-0
Out
Analog
percussion
signal
output
19
AVDD
+5V
source
for
internal
DAC
20-27
No
function
28
DVDD
+5V
source
for
internal
digital
circuit
